This stylish cottage overlooks the Cotswold Countryside, set within a private development and within walking distance of the vibrant town square of Chipping Camden and start of the Cotswold Way National Trail.

Escape to this beautiful spot where you can find both peaceful rural corners and bustling towns to explore. With your four-legged friend by your side, hop on the Cotswolds Way National Trail and embark on a stick chase worth remembering. Post-adventure, settle down in style in this gloriously decorated cottage with creature comforts to keep you cosy throughout your stay and a private hot tub to add an extra spark of magic.

Head inside this charming home and curl up by the wood burner to warm toes and tails. Rich colours create a welcoming ambience in which to unwind and the sofas are very inviting, especially if you have been exploring your surroundings all day and are in need of some rest and relaxation. The open-plan kitchen/diner is a great contemporary space in which to experiment with flavour and cook up a storm; plate up at the table which comfortably seats all guests. Raise a glass to your rural retreat and savour each and every mouthful before heading outside to the private hot tub for a bubble and a soak before bed. To complete your evening, let your canine chum roam the enclosed garden whilst you sip a tipple on the terrace and then climb stairs to the first floor for a dose of dreaming. Both bedrooms are treated to en-suites, one with a shower over the bath and one with a shower, meaning there is no need to queue to freshen up in the morning.

The local market square is lined with boutique shops, tasty eateries and galleries in addition to the farmers’ market where you can pick up some goodies to pop in a picnic. Pack up a bite to eat and make the 6-mile trip to Snowshill Manor and Gardens; owned by the National Trust, this is a beautiful property with an eclectic history and beautiful grounds to roam.
